Electrical Engineering support supporting the delivery of the projects in line with the schedule, cost, quality and safety requirements.
In this role, you will serve as the primary contact between Google, the Program Management Consultancy (PMC) and Specialist Contractors, and coordinate with PMC owners representatives. Their primary focus is to protect Google's interests by developing an understanding of the project delivery details and using their experience in the construction space and knowledge of the specific project, elevating the performance of other project stakeholders through active management.Behind everything our users see online is the architecture built by the Technical Infrastructure team to keep it running. Responsibilities
- Act as the lead electrical subject matter expert, providing technical leadership to resolve critical field issues and troubleshooting advanced system events.
- Support program managers and coordinate with contractors, vendors, and authorities to ensure projects are delivered safely, on schedule, and within budget.
- Provide technical leadership to the projects, support and optimise project design, scope, schedule, quality, commissioning and safety for electrical discipline. Provide feedback to the central partner teams on possible improvements.
- Drive project electrical outcomes of high complexity and scope as a key contributor, integrating feedback from multiple stakeholders, when necessary.
- Contribute to and review the quality and commissioning plans for the electrical discipline. Support electrically relevant Factory Acceptance Tests (FAT) and all off and on site commissioning.
